Abstract

A laminate and a method for forming the laminate. The formation of the laminate may include attaching an inner polyolefin layer () and an outer polyolefin layer () to a barrier layer (), wherein the barrier layer () is interposed between the outer and inner polyolefin layers. The formation of the laminate may further include forming a holographic film including a backing layer, a release layer (), an adhesive layer (), a holographic grating layer (), a reflective layer (), and a protective coating (). The holographic film may be attached to the outer polyolefin layer () using a transfer adhesive (). Subsequently, the backing layer may be removed from the release layer (), then the release layer () may be primed, for example, by forming a primer overcoat layer on the release layer (). A patterned layer (), for example, text and/or graphics, may be formed on the primer layer (), then a varnish layer () may be formed on the patterned layer ().
